The global financial health of medical systems is undergoing a major transformation, resulting in rapid expansion for the Healthcare RCM Outsourcing Market. The modern clinical landscape is faced with shrinking profit margins, high employee turnover in administrative departments, and increasingly stringent compliance standards. This combination of factors makes it difficult for internal billing units to stay up to date. Outsourcing crucial steps like medical transcription, accurate claim coding, and payment recovery helps alleviate these pressures. By delegating these specialized processes to specialized vendors, medical networks can improve cash flow while keeping internal resources focused entirely on core medical delivery.

The adoption of comprehensive automation frameworks is a primary force changing vendor capabilities. Data within the Healthcare RCM Outsourcing Market publication illustrates that companies integrating robotic process automation see significantly shorter turnaround times for outstanding accounts receivable. Furthermore, the market is shifting toward unified, single-vendor platforms capable of managing both the initial front-end patient intake and back-end collection processes seamlessly. This integration minimizes communication blockages and reduces errors when transferring patient files between separate, disconnected administrative systems.

FAQs

Q1: Why are mid-sized and small clinical practices increasingly choosing to outsource their RCM?

A: Smaller practices often lack the capital to buy advanced billing software or hire highly certified coding experts, making outsourced subscription models a much more affordable and efficient choice.

Q2: What is the main structural difference between front-end and back-end RCM workflows?

A: Front-end workflows manage early patient interactions like scheduling, insurance verification, and co-pay collection, while back-end workflows handle claims processing, denial resolution, and final financial reporting.

Q3: How does RCM outsourcing address the ongoing shortage of certified medical coders?

A: Dedicated outsourcing agencies maintain large pools of continuously trained, certified coding specialists across the globe, insulating individual hospitals from local staffing shortages.
